Initializing application...An ArcGIS StoryMaps collection is a group of stories that you can share or present as a cohesive, navigable set of items. Collections can include your own stories as well as stories that you have added to your favorites list, that have been shared with you through your organization, or that are available on ArcGIS Living Atlas of the World.Other items such …

One of the biggest differences between the new ArcGIS StoryMaps and the classic Esri Story Maps is the authoring experience. Rather than forcing you to choose a template at the outset, ArcGIS StoryMaps uses a single builder that will eventually let you mix and match various elements from the classic templates to your heart’s content. A workaround is to make sure all maps and layers in the story are already shared to the level to which you are publishing the story. For example, if you are publishing the story to Everyone, go to your ArcGIS Content page and make sure all the maps and layers in the story are already shared with Everyone, then return to the story builder …

Story Map template apps are open source and the code can be downloaded from Github and hosted on your own server. However, the app still points to ArcGIS Online or an ArcGIS Enterprise portal to get the story content and maps. It makes it easy to explain complex topics related to your knowledge and experience.The accent color can be changed. This allows for use of one of recommended hues or changing the color to the one you choose. Changing the accent color changes separators, buttons, and other items in the story; it also changes the color of any express map features that used the original accent color.

However, in published mode, there is no way to put a published story map in a presentation mode where it fills the whole screen without showing the web browser up …What are the web map options in ArcGIS StoryMaps? After you’ve added a web map to a story (either to the main body of the story or as part of a sidecar slide) or a briefing, you’ll see a pencil icon in a toolbar at or near the top of the map when you’re hovering over it in the builder. Photos, videos, and maps can pull a reader into a story in a way the written word rarely can, so make sure you have enough visual assets to speak to each message in your story. If you’re telling a story about a journey, or series of events, you should have visuals to illustrate each part of the sequence you’re describing.
